Our projected Railway will start at the Great Northern Port and follow the Lwan Valley to the prairie city of Dolon Nor, a distance of three hundred miles. This railway should be built in double tracks at the commencement. As our projected Port is a starting point to the sea, so Dolon Nor is a gate to the vast prairie which our projected Railway System is going to tap. It is from Dolon Nor our Northwestern Railway System is going to radiate. First, a line N. N. E. will run parallel to the Khingan Range to Khailar, and thence to Moho, the gold district on the right bank of the Amur River. This line is about eight hundred miles in length. Second, a line N. N. W. to Kurelun, and thence to the frontier to join the Siberian line near Chita. This line has a distance of about six hundred miles. Third, a trunk line northwest, west, and southwest, skirting off the northern edge of the desert proper, to Urumochi at the western end of China, a distance of about one thousand six hundred miles all on level land. Fourth, a line from Urumochi westward to Ili, a distance of about four hundred miles. Fifth, a line from Urumochi southeast across the Tienshan gap into the Darim basin, then turning southwest running along the fertile zone between the southern watershed of the Tienshan and the northern edge of the Darim Desert, to Kashgar, and thence turning southeast to another fertile zone between the eastern watershed of the Pamir, the northern watershed of the Kuenlum Mountain and the southern edge of the Darim Desert, to the city of Iden or Keria, a distance of about one thousand two hundred miles all on level land. Sixth, a branch from the Dolon Nor Urumochi Trunk Line, which I shall call Junction A, to Urga and thence to the frontier city Kiakata, a distance of about three hundred and fifty miles. Seventh, a branch from Junction B to Uliassutai and beyond N. N. W. up to the frontier, a distance of about six hundred miles. And eighth, a branch from Junction C northwest to the frontier, a distance of about four hundred and fifty miles. See Map II.

Regarded from the principle of "following the line of least resistance" our projected railways in this program is the most ideal one. For most of the seven thousand miles of lines under this project are on perfectly level land. For instance, the Trunk Line from Dolon Nor to Kashgar and beyond, about a distance of three thousand miles right along is on the most fertile plain and encounters no natural obstacles, neither high mountains nor great rivers.

Regarded from the principle of "the most suitable position," our projected railways will command the most dominating position of world importance. It will form a part of the trunk line of the Eurasian system which will connect the two populous centers, Europe and China, together. It will be the shortest line from the Pacific Coast to Europe. Its branch from Ili will connect with the future Indo-European line, and through Bagdad, Damascus and Cairo, will link up also with the future African system. Then there will be a through route from our projected port to Capetown. There is no existing railway commanding such a world important position as this.

Regarded from the principle of the "most urgent need of the Nation," this railway system becomes the first in importance, for the territories traversed by it are larger than the eighteen provinces of China Proper. Owing to the lack of means of transportation and communication at present these rich territories are left undeveloped and millions of laborers in the congested provinces along the Coast and in the Yangtze Valley are without work. What a great waste of natural and human energies. If there is a railway connecting these vast territories, the waste labor of the congested provinces can go and develop these rich soils for the good not only of China but also of the whole commercial world. So a system of railways to the northwestern part of the country is the most urgent need both politically and economically for China to-day.

I have intentionally left out the first principle—"the most remunerative field must be selected"—not because I want to neglect it but because I mean to call more attention to it and treat it more fully. It is commonly known to financiers and railway men that a railway in a densely populated country from end to end is the best paying proposition, and a railway in a thinly settled country from end to end is the least paying one. And a railway in an almost unpopulated country like our projected lines will take a long time to make it a paying business. That is why the United States Government had to grant large tracts of public lands to railway corporations to induce them to build the Transcontinental lines to the Pacific Coast, half a century ago. Whenever I talked with foreign railway men and financiers about the construction of railways to Mongolia and Sinkiang, they generally got very shy of the proposition. Undoubtedly they thought that it is for political and military reasons only that such a line as the Siberian Railway was built, which traversed through a thinly populated land. But they could not grasp the fact which might be entirely new to them, that a railway between a densely populated country and a sparsely settled country will pay far better than one that runs from end to end in a densely populated land. The reason is that in economic conditions the two ends of a well populated country are not so different as that between a thickly populated country and a newly opened country. At the two ends of a well populated country, in many respects, the local people are self-supplying, excepting a few special articles which they depend upon the other end of the road to supply. So the demand and supply between the two places are not very great, thus the trade between the two ends of the railway could not be very lucrative. While the difference of the economic condition between a well populated country and an unpopulated country is very great. The workers of the new land have to depend upon the supplies of the thickly populated country almost in everything excepting foodstuffs and raw materials which they have in abundance and for disposal of which they have to depend upon the demand of the well populated district. Thus the trade between the two ends of the line will be extraordinarily great. Furthermore, a railway in a thickly populated place will not affect much the masses which consist of the majority of the population. It is only the few well-to-do and the merchants and tradesmen that make use of it. While with a railway between a thickly populated country and a sparsely settled or unsettled country, as soon as it is opened to traffic for each mile, the masses of the congested country will use it and rush into the new land in a wholesale manner. Thus the railway will be employed to its utmost capacity in passenger traffic from the beginning. The comparison between the Peking-Hankow Railway and the Peking-Mukden Railway in China is a convincing proof.

The Peking-Hankow Railway is a line of over eight hundred miles running from the capital of the country to the commercial center in the heart of China right along in an extraordinarily densely settled country from end to end. While the Peking-Mukden line is barely six hundred miles in length running from a thickly populated country to thinly populated Manchuria. The former is a well paying line but the latter pays far better. The net profit of the shorter Peking-Mukden Line is sometimes three to four millions more yearly than that of the longer Peking-Hankow line.

Therefore, it is logically clear that a railway in a thickly populated country is much better than one that is in a thinly populated country in remuneration. But a railway between a very thickly populated and a very thinly populated or unpopulated country is the best paying proposition. This is a law in Railway Economics which hitherto had not been discovered by railway men and financiers.

According to this new railway economic law, our projected railway will be the best remunerative project of its kind. For at the one end, we have our projected port which acts as a connecting link with the thickly populated coast of China and the Yangtze Valley and also the two existing lines, the Kingham and the Tsinpu, as feeders to the projected port and the Dolon Nor line. And at the other end, we have a vast and rich territory, larger than China Proper, to be developed. There is no such vast fertile field so near to a center of a population of four hundred millions to be found in any other part of the world.
